Supplement Facts
The label details for Berberine 1000 mg by SuperSmart, sourced from the NIH Dietary Supplement Label Database.
Supplement Facts
| Ingredient | Amount | % DV |
|---|---|---|
| Berberine | 1000 mg | -- |
| Berberis vulgaris extract | 1040 mg | -- |
Other ingredients: Acacia

Read the full Berberis Vulgaris Extract + Acetaminophen, Chlorpheniramine, Dextromethorphan, Pseudoephedrine interactionEach ingredient & the kinds of drugs it affects
For each ingredient in Berberine 1000 mg with known interactions, here are the types of medications it can affect. Open any type for the detail — or search your exact drug in the checker above.
Berberine
Cyclosporine (Neoral, Sandimmune)
Berberine can increase serum levels of cyclosporine.
Berberine can reduce metabolism and increase serum levels of cyclosporine. Berberine might inhibit cytochrome P450 3A4 (CYP3A4), which metabolizes cyclosporine.
Anticoagulant/Antiplatelet Drugs
Theoretically, berberine might increase the risk of bleeding when used with anticoagulant or antiplatelet drugs.
In vitro and in vivo research suggest that berberine can inhibit platelet aggregation. Theoretically, berberine might have additive effects when used with anticoagulant and antiplatelet drugs and increase the risk of bleeding.
Antidiabetes Drugs
Theoretically, berberine may increase the risk of hypoglycemia when taken with antidiabetes drugs.
Clinical research shows that berberine may lower blood glucose levels. Theoretically, berberine might have additive effects with antidiabetes drugs and increase the risk of hypoglycemia.
Antihypertensive Drugs
Theoretically, berberine might have additive effects with antihypertensive drugs.
Animal research suggests that berberine can have hypotensive effects. Also, a clinical study suggests that taking berberine in combination with amlodipine can lower systolic and diastolic blood pressure when compared with amlodipine alone.
Cns Depressants
Theoretically, berberine might increase the sedative effects of CNS depressants.
Animal research suggests that berberine may have sedative effects. Theoretically, use of berberine along with CNS depressants might produce additive therapeutic and adverse effects.
Cytochrome P450 2C9 (Cyp2C9) Substrates
Theoretically, berberine might increase serum levels of drugs metabolized by CYP2C9.
Preliminary clinical research shows that berberine can inhibit CYP2C9. Theoretically, taking berberine with drugs metabolized by CYP2C9 might increase drug levels and increase the risk of adverse effects.
Cytochrome P450 2D6 (Cyp2D6) Substrates
Theoretically, berberine might increase serum levels of drugs metabolized by CYP2D6.
In vitro research and preliminary clinical evidence show that berberine can inhibit CYP2D6. Theoretically, use of berberine with drugs metabolized by CYP2D6 might increase drug levels and increase the risk of adverse effects.
Cytochrome P450 3A4 (Cyp3A4) Substrates
Theoretically, berberine might increase serum levels of drugs metabolized by CYP3A4.
In vitro research and preliminary clinical research show that berberine moderately inhibits CYP3A4. Theoretically, use of berberine with drugs metabolized by CYP3A4 might increase drug levels and increase the risk of adverse effects.
Dextromethorphan (Robitussin Dm, Others)
Theoretically, berberine may increase serum levels of dextromethorphan.
Preliminary clinical research shows that berberine can inhibit cytochrome P450 2D6 (CYP2D6) activity and reduce the metabolism of dextromethorphan. This may increase the effects and side effects of dextromethorphan.
Losartan (Cozaar)
Berberine might reduce the therapeutic effects of losartan by decreasing its conversion to its active form.
Preliminary clinical research suggests that berberine can inhibit cytochrome P450 2C9 (CYP2C9) activity and reduce metabolism of losartan.
Metformin (Glucophage)
Theoretically, berberine might increase the therapeutic and adverse effects of metformin.
In vitro and animal studies show that berberine can increase the systemic exposure and half-life of metformin, potentially increasing metformin's effects and side effects. This interaction seems to be most apparent when berberine is administered 2 hours prior to metformin. Taking berberine and metformin at the same time does not appear to increase systemic exposure to metformin.
Midazolam (Versed)
Berberine can reduce metabolism of midazolam, which might increase the risk of severe adverse effects.
Preliminary clinical research shows that berberine can inhibit cytochrome P450 3A4 (CYP3A4) activity and reduce metabolism of midazolam.
Pentobarbital (Nembutal)
Berberine might increase the sedative effect of pentobarbital.
Evidence from animal research shows that berberine can prolong pentobarbital-induced sleeping time. Theoretically, combining berberine and pentobarbital might increase the sedative effects of pentobarbital.
Tacrolimus (Prograf)
Berberine has been associated with increased blood levels of tacrolimus.
In a 16-year-old patient with idiopathic nephrotic syndrome who was being treated with tacrolimus 6.5 mg twice daily, intake of berberine 200 mg three times daily increased the blood concentration of tacrolimus from 8 to 22 ng/mL. Following a reduction of the tacrolimus dose to 3 mg daily, blood levels of tacrolimus decreased to 12 ng/mL.
Acetazolamide
Laboratory studies and initial clinical findings suggest that berberine has the potential to increase acetazolamide concentrations in the body. More research is needed to confirm this interaction.
